Categories
Online marketing

Advertising Networks Chicago Illusions Address

Advertising Networks Chicago Illusions Address is a leading online advertising service that specializes in providing targeted advertising solutions to businesses in the Chicago area. With a team of skilled professionals and advanced technology, Advertising Networks Chicago Illusions Address has become a trusted partner for local businesses looking to boost their online presence and reach their […]